The Hefei Campus of the Chinese Academy of Sciences is a powerhouse for plasma physics, nuclear science, and information sciences education under UCAS. Centered in the Hefei National Laboratory hub, it offers elite programs in high-energy and computational fields, emphasizing fusion energy and big data.
- Plasma Physics: Courses in fusion energy, plasma diagnostics, magnetic confinement, and inertial fusion, with tokamak simulations and experiments.
- Nuclear Science and Technology: Advanced topics on reactor physics, radiation protection, nuclear materials, and waste management, including accelerator tech.
- Artificial Intelligence and Big Data: Studies in deep learning, natural language processing, data mining, and cloud computing, featuring AI frameworks.
- High Energy Physics: Programs cover particle accelerators, detector design, phenomenology, and beyond-standard-model theories.
- Condensed Matter Physics: Curriculum includes superconductivity, quantum materials, spintronics, and spectroscopy techniques.
- Computer Architecture: Focus on parallel computing, quantum computing basics, hardware design, and performance optimization.
Students access world-class facilities like the Experimental Advanced Superconducting Tokamak and supercomputers, engaging in collaborative research with international teams. The curriculum blends lectures, computational labs, and thesis work, fostering expertise in simulation tools and experimental physics. Electives address energy security, AI ethics, and nuclear policy. Partnerships with universities enhance joint supervision and exchanges. Ethical considerations include safety protocols and societal impacts of tech. The campus's innovation ecosystem supports startups in clean energy and AI. Graduates lead in national labs, tech firms, and academia, contributing to global challenges like carbon neutrality.
